Transaction 7546269e31506d773935e844a68e42a15b40c93d195aebf490d597af313e958e

1 Input
2 Outputs
  • 7546269e31506d773935e844a68e42a15b40c93d195aebf490d597af313e958e:0
  • value  108157
    address  3EDVzyMKTEN8zBqb764kxvjugi34bqoWey
  • 7546269e31506d773935e844a68e42a15b40c93d195aebf490d597af313e958e:1
  • value  1474241
    address  1Ax3r2EFzYnyizZJSQxwQw8SbUHhthvGyZ